About Bruno Bissonnette
Bruno Bissonnette is a scholar working on Developmental Neuroscience, Anesthesiology and Pain Medicine and Critical Care and Intensive Care Medicine, having authored 157 papers that have together received 3.3k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Anesthesia and Neurotoxicity Research (57 papers), Anesthesia and Sedative Agents (49 papers), Traumatic Brain Injury and Neurovascular Disturbances (44 papers), Cardiac, Anesthesia and Surgical Outcomes (31 papers), Anesthesia and Pain Management (23 papers), Airway Management and Intubation Techniques (23 papers), Thermal Regulation in Medicine (18 papers) and Respiratory Support and Mechanisms (15 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Anesthesiology and Pain Medicine (898 citations), Developmental Neuroscience (570 citations) and Critical Care and Intensive Care Medicine (676 citations). Bruno Bissonnette has collaborated with scholars based in Canada, United States and Switzerland. Frequent co-authors include Daniel I. Sessler, Igor Luginbuehl, S. M. Yentis, Frederick A. Burrows, Cengiz Karsli, P. Ravussin, P Ravussin, Philippe Mavrocordatos, Jerrold Lerman and Joseph D. Tobias. Their work appears in journals such as Canadian Journal of Anesthesia/Journal canadien d anesthésie, Pediatric Anesthesia, Anesthesia & Analgesia, Anesthesiology and British Journal of Anaesthesia.
